Sectery

Sectery is an digital assistant chatbot.

Usage

To run Sectery, you'll need API keys for Finnhub, Dark Sky, AirNow, and OpenAI.

To start Sectery, first set a bunch of configuration variables, then run the two main classes with sbt run:

Architecture

Layers

Sectery's code is organized as layered modules with both shared and disjoint compile-time visibility. Each layer has access to the layers beneath.

Layers 1 through 3 are all pure functions and data structures modelling the domain, business rules, and effects.

Layers 4 and 5 both impure, with effects implementations underneath ZIO to wire everything together.

Message queue

Modules interact with each other via RabbitMQ:
